Meta gets hit with a record $1.3 billion GDPR violation fine

Retail Wire

The European Union has hit Meta with a fine of $1.3 billion for transferring the personal data of people within its member states to servers in the U.S. Meta has been ordered by the EU to stop the practice, violating General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) law.

NYC Unveils Plan to Combat both Organized and Individual Retail Theft

Retail TouchPoints

With the exception of 2020, the total number of shoplifting complaints across New York City’s five boroughs has increased every year since 2018 — although there are signs that this tide is turning in 2023. The largest increase took place from 2021 to 2022 when shoplifting complaints increased 44% year-over-year to reach almost 64,000 , many of which were committed by organized theft rings , according to New York State Assemblymember Jenifer Rajkumar in a statement.

Minnesota moves closer to minimum wage law for gig workers

Retail Wire

Minnesota’s House of Representatives and Senate have approved a law that would guarantee that drivers for Uber and Lyft will be paid a minimum wage for every mile they drive a passenger. Governor Tim Walz has called the bill “an important piece of legislation,” but has not committed to signing it without more conversations.

Foreign-born workers make up more of the U.S. workforce

Retail Wire

Workers born outside the U.S. now make up 18.1 percent of the national labor total, the highest level since 1996, according to the Labor Department. The combination of slow population growth in the U.S. and the retirements of Baby Boomers has created labor shortages and employment opportunities among native and foreign-born workers.

Target recalls 4.9 million candles after jars crack and break

Retail Wire

Target has issued a recall of 4.9 million Threshold candles after receiving 137 reports of the glass jars cracking and breaking, which led to six injuries, including cuts and burns. “Target is committed to providing high quality and safe products to our guests,” said company spokesperson Joe Unger.
